Sensing mode switching, 10k-cycle stable
A cricket-inspired hair sensor with sequentially activated spatially distributed sites for self-regulated signal transduction, enabling both fast response and reliable dynamic detection.
Shi, Mingdi · Zhongyi, Yang · Hongzheng, Jiang · Yongxin, Guo · Haixiao, Cao · Liang, Jiang · Zhang, Changchao · Li, Bo · Zhang, Junqiu · Niu, Shichao · Han, Zhiwu · Ren, LuQuan Q.
Chemical Engineering Journal 2026
Autonomous switching between sensing modes: initial contact triggers a fast response from high-sensitivity sites, then stable sites take over for long-term reliability.
Achieves 99% directional recognition accuracy in underwater flow prediction, sufficient for underwater robotic obstacle avoidance and localization.
Stable electrical output over 10,800 loading cycles, suitable for long-term deployment.
